400

What is the difference between tone and mood? Give an example of something that has a different tone from mood. 

Tone - author's feelings. 

Mood - reader's feelings. 

For example, a horror film might have been written in a comedic manner by the writer, but the audience might find the movie to be the scariest thing they have ever witnessed.

What are three themes from Romeo and Juliet? 

Love can be a brutal, powerful emotion if misunderstood. 

Individualistic wants and needs vs. the rules of society. (eg. family, religion, marriage, men/women)

Is our destiny in the hands of fate? According to Romeo and Juliet, yes. We as the audience know how the story will end, yet we follow it anyways to see it unfold as fate works its magic.
